Annemarie van Haeringen wins Max Velthuijs Prize

Illustrator and picture book maker Annemarie van Haeringen has won the Max Velthuijs Prize. She donated her archive to the Allard Pierson in 2023. 

The Max Velthuijs Prize is a triennial oeuvre prize for Dutch illustrators of children's books.

The jury describes Van Haeringen as someone with “incredible craftsmanship who, with her very own drawing pen, has left an indelible mark on the Dutch illustrator landscape.” This is a prize for your entire oeuvre, a kind of superlative on top of the other wonderful prizes I have already won," Van Haeringen commented.

In October 2022, her work was on display at the Allard Pierson in the exhibition Op papier durf ik alles - tekeningen van Annemarie van Haeringen. This focused on the creative process: both storyboards, sketchbooks and final illustrations were featured.

The award ceremony will take place in November at the Literatuurmuseum in The Hague.
